Sam Altman says public right to fear AI but trust tech firms

Sam Altman says public right to fear AI but trust tech firms

Sam Altman, head of ChatGPT-maker OpenAI, said on Tuesday that people are right to be concerned about AI's rapid progress. He urged the public to trust that AI companies will act responsibly to keep the technology safe. However, critics like Senator Bernie Sanders argue firms cannot be trusted to self-regulate.
